Should you choose to attend the Party, I am pleased to confirm that you will not need to use a Theme Park ticket in addition to your Party ticket that evening. In past years, guests attending the Party have been able to get into the Magic Kingdom with their Party ticket as early as 4 p.m. and I expect this will likely be the case this year as well.
Rachel, if you can, I recommend that you plan to arrive early, grab a bite to eat and do some Park touring before the Party officially gets underway at 7 p.m. Be sure to pick up a special event map which will show you the designated Trick-Or-Treat and Disney Character Meet and Greet locations and outline the entertainment schedule for the evening. You definitely won't want to miss the
Happy HalloWishes Fireworks Show! Also, if you are planning to dress in costume for this event (which I HIGHLY recommend), be sure to review the
Costume Guidelines in advance.
